The Lost Husband by Shari J Ryan is a powerful and heartbreaking historical dual timeline novel that consumed me from the start.

The action is set in Amsterdam at the start of World War II, and then moves to Auschwitz in January 1945. Historians will recognise the latter date as the time when the Nazis emptied Auschwitz of all those who were able to walk, to go on a death march, before the Soviets liberated the camp. The story sees the leading characters marching through Poland. Both time periods alternate as the tale is told through the eyes of the leading lady.

We learn about the indomitable human spirit. Despite witnessing her husband die at the hands of the Nazis, the leading lady kept going for the life within. Darkness and despair could not kill the human spirit.

Ending up in Auschwitz, we see the dehumanisation of the people – their names, clothes and hair were taken from them but their humanity remained. “I still see humans. Suffering.” Little acts of kindness, that said ‘I see you’, meant a great deal.

Suffering from dysentery, a character wonders if she hallucinated seeing her husband in a Nazi uniform. She was left “in limbo between grief and a sliver of hope that my eyes had deceived me.” She needed to know. She clung to the hope that what she had seen all those years ago, simply wasn’t the truth.

Love spurred her on. “You aren’t just a survivor. You’re a fighter.”

Love was a powerful force. Love hopes. Love perseveres. Love protects. Love sacrifices. This is a book about love. In the pits of hell that was Auschwitz, when the Nazis practiced horrendous acts of cruelty, they could not kill love. Bodies died but love remained.

Shari J Ryan has once more written a powerful tale about love at a time of great evil.

The Lost Husband must be read in memory of the six million innocents who died, and of those who survived.

Shari J. Ryan

Shari J. Ryan is a USA Today Bestselling Historical Fiction writer. Her desire to write stories revolving Jewish livelihood during World War II stems from being a descendant of two Holocaust survivors. After the passing of Shari’s grandmother, she pursued an active interest in learning more about the inherited stories she yearned to understand better.

Shortly after earning a bachelors degree from Johnson & Wales University, Shari began her career as a graphic artist and freelance writer. She then found her passion for writing books in 2012. In 2016, Shari began writing her first Historical Fiction novel, Last Words , a story about a lifelong journey through the eyes of a Holocaust survivor, and Shari quickly found a new passion to share untold World War II stories within a fictional setting. In 2023 she also began exploring her first foray into the world of gripping, twisty psychological thrillers.

Shari is a lifelong New England girl who lives to make people laugh. She is happily married with two wonderful sons and a spunky Australian Shepard, who fits right in with the family.

The Lost Husband

Shari J. Ryan

Auschwitz, 1945. The gates are flung open. Prisoners flee for their lives. But as Celina stumbles toward safety, a man in a German uniform seizes her arm. She knows it’s impossible… but he looks just like her husband.

Celina has given up hope of ever leaving Auschwitz. Only memories of her beloved husband Noah keep her sane—her childhood sweetheart, her protector, once her entire world. If she allows herself to remember that he was killed, she knows she’ll be lost too…

Now, as the Soviets liberate the camp, Celina screams when a man in a German uniform grabs her. But the familiar green and gold sparkling in his eyes steals her breath. He looks exactly like Noah. But it can’t be him. Not here, not in this uniform…

As a Soviet officer hauls him away, Celina can’t let him go without making absolutely sure. Did her husband somehow survive the war, disguised as a German soldier?

To find the truth, she must follow as the Germans—now prisoners themselves—are marched away through the snowy forests of Poland. Staying hidden, and staying alive, will prove almost impossible.

But if it’s really Noah—and he’s still the good man Celina fell in love with—can she find a way to rescue him before she loses him all over again?

An inspiring, heartbreaking World War Two novel which celebrates the strength of human spirit and the power of love in the darkest of times. Perfect for fans of The Midwife of AuschwitzThe Choice and The Nightingale.
